1. Department of Anesthesiology, The Second Affiliated Hospital and Yuying Children’s Hospital of Wenzhou Medical University, Wenzhou, Zhejiang, China
2. Anesthetics, Pain Medicine and Intensive Care, Department of Surgery & Cancer, Faculty of Medicine, Imperial College London, Chelsea & Westminster Hospital, London, UK